In 1926 C.G. Johnson invented the electric overhead garage door opener in Hartford City, Indiana.

This was a revolutionary idea – not quite as popular as Henry Ford’s vehicle – but the concept is still very much used today.  In the 21st Century, most of Americans have an automatic garage door system that allows them, with a simple push of a button, to open and close their garage door from inside their car.  This enables them to back out or park inside the garage and put the door up and down without ever having to leave the comfort of their vehicle.
